In this position you will develop and maintains material and construction standards associated with its secondary and primary electric distribution system. This position supports the Companys design and field construction including formal training and mentoring of operating and office personnel. This position conducts root cause analysis of failed equipment coordinates new product trials and works with manufacturing representatives to solve a variety of sourcing will also work closely with Supply Chain to address supply chain issues that relate to the electric distribution system.
Competent use of NESC WAC and other design-based codes and regulations. Assists with formal in-class instruction of Electric Distribution Standards (EDSC). Principally responsible for maintaining and developing the Companys electric distribution construction and material standards.
